Abgeworben

An entertaining reverse-ferret announced today by Liam Keelan, outgoing Controller of BBC Daytime on tv. He apparently rang his new employer, Stuart Murphy, at BSkyB on Friday, and said he wouldn't now be taking up the role of Director of Sky One, as revealed last December.

Instead, after 53 days of thought, he's opted for the newly-created post of Global Editorial Director in BBC Worldwide, presumably with the sanction of incoming CEO (and acting DG) Tim Davie. I can find no trace of this post being advertised, as the BBC scans the horizon to recruit the best people possible. An odd omen for Lord (Tony) Hall's tenure.

Liam has a degree in German Studies from Warwick University.
